Output 82f4ab2f4bfde8f05842edd453fd8b8c85dbded8cbe6e1c02d437ddaa7105d0a:3

value
21391660
script pubkey
OP_0 OP_PUSHBYTES_20 6b6360869f498a0f365b61c6c03bc76f0eee7a3d
address
ltc1qdd3kpp5lfx9q7djmv8rvqw78du8wu73ae845l9
transaction
82f4ab2f4bfde8f05842edd453fd8b8c85dbded8cbe6e1c02d437ddaa7105d0a
spent
true